What's the difference between LED and Halogen lights for cars?

Halogens have filaments that heat up and generate light. The light produced is brighter than regular incandescent bulbs and tends to last longer. Halogen lamps are reasonably priced and are widely available in the market. Meanwhile, LEDs work by allowing an electric current to pass through a semiconductor or diode. The advantage of LED lamps is that they generate less heat, so they are more energy-efficient and last much longer than other types of lights.

What are the types of car lights?

There are a lot so let’s make it short.
1. Headlights are on the front of the car to allow the driver to see the roadway in the dark.
2. You can find tail lights at the rear of the vehicle and only produce red light. They are lit whenever the headlights are on.
3. Daytime running lights are located in both the front and rear of the car and generally turn on automatically when the car starts.
4. Fog lights are located near the headlights to cut through the fog.
5. Signal lights or turn signals are located in the front and back of the car to tell other drivers that you’ll soon be turning.
6.Brake lights are located to the side of your rear lights to signal drivers that you’re slowing down or stopping.
7. Hazard lights or flashers are located in the front and back of the car that should be used only in emergencies.
8. Driving lamps are located inside the cab.

How to maintain my car’s lights?

If you want the lights in your car to last, you have to clean them regularly, especially the headlights. Not only the exterior but also the interior by removing the cover so there is no accumulated dust and debris. In addition, it is important to replace the bulbs when they appear dim. Don’t wait for them to die completely. It’s better to take your vehicle to a professional mechanic to make sure you don’t install it wrong.
